Stylish Design and Smart Features
The Honda QC1 boasts a sleek and functional design with a modern aesthetic that appeals to today’s generation of riders. Its smooth body lines contribute to a clean, futuristic appearance. The scooter features a front-mounted LED headlamp, along with LED DRLs and tail lights to ensure optimal visibility in all conditions.
Adding to its practicality, the QC1 offers 26 liters of under-seat storage, making it ideal for carrying daily essentials. Built with a focus on rider comfort, the scooter comes with a flat floorboard for added leg space and ease of use.
In terms of dimensions, the QC1 measures 1826 mm in length, 701 mm in width, and 1129 mm in height. It also provides a ground clearance of 169 mm.
Honda offers the QC1 in five attractive color options. These include Pearl Serenity Blue, Matte Foggy Silver Metallic, Pearl Igneous Black, Pearl Misty White, and Pearl Shallow Blue.
50 kmph Top Speed and 80 km Range

The Honda QC1 is powered by a hub-mounted electric motor that delivers a peak power output of 1.8 kW and an impressive peak torque of 77 Nm. This electric motor allows the scooter to reach a top speed of 50 kmph, and it can accelerate from 0 to 40 kmph in just 9.4 seconds, making it ideal for quick city rides.
The scooter is equipped with a 1.5 kWh battery, offering a maximum range of 80 km on a full charge sufficient for daily urban commutes.
Feature | Specification |
---|---|
Motor Type | Hub-mounted electric motor |
Peak Power | 1.8 kW |
Peak Torque | 77 Nm |
Top Speed | 50 kmph |
Acceleration | 0-40 kmph in 9.4 seconds |
Battery Capacity | 1.5 kWh |
Range | 80 km |
Pricing and EMI Options
The Honda QC1 enters the Indian market as a direct competitor to popular electric scooters like the TVS iQube, Ola S1, Bajaj Chetak, and Ather 450S. It has been priced competitively to attract budget-conscious consumers without compromising on performance or features.
Ex-showroom Price: ₹90,000
On-road Price: ₹1,01,896
